Output 6551288f3ccdd8c88b33bcd2cf73552d27a4c8da7b811db70e51e05fa6aa0915:1

value
2143875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f98c664dadffd5b05a05e360a78769714372d05b OP_EQUAL
address
3QSWNSqjpPkChHERieYDzY542pTmwydYSN
transaction
6551288f3ccdd8c88b33bcd2cf73552d27a4c8da7b811db70e51e05fa6aa0915
spent
true